SlideWiki
Education & Reference
SlideWiki is an open source online slide presentation tool and platform that allows users to create, share, and collaborate on slide decks. It has features like version control, commenting, embedding, and exporting presentations.

WebSequenceDiagrams
Development
WebSequenceDiagrams is an online tool for easily creating UML sequence diagrams. It has a simple syntax for defining objects, messages, notes, and other sequence diagram elements. The service is free to use and diagrams can be exported as images.
